PrinciplMap

PrinciplMap helps people measure real-life values alignment by turning everyday decisions into a simple, evidence-based “values ledger.” You pick 6–10 core values (or take a short assessment), then log key actions: purchases, calendar events, work tasks, volunteering, media time, and relationship commitments. The app converts these into a weekly alignment score with plain-language explanations and tradeoff flags (e.g., “You say ‘health’ matters, but 4 late nights + 0 workouts this week”). It’s not therapy and it won’t magically change you; it’s a mirror. The MVP focuses on fast logging, lightweight integrations (calendar + bank CSV import), and weekly reviews that suggest one realistic adjustment. Privacy is central: local-first storage with optional encrypted sync. This is a combination AI + traditional app: AI summarizes patterns and drafts weekly reflection prompts, but the scoring rules stay transparent and user-editable.
